NY Times: CIA Threatened Al-Qaeda Terror Leader With Drill
Gateway Pundit — ... one prisoner with a gun and a power drill. C.I.A. jailers at different times held the handgun and the drill close to the detainee, Abd al-Rahim al-Nashiri, threatening to harm him if he did not cooperate with his interrogators, a government official familiar with the contents of the report said.
